0 تصويتات
بواسطة

من أنماط العلاقات التمثيل مجموعتين من البيانات؟

الطلاب الكرام نرحب بكم في موقع “كلمات دوت نت” الخاص بكم والذي يشمل أفخم الأساتذة والمعلمين لجميع المستويات الأكاديمية حيث نعمل معًا كوحدة واحدة ، نسعى جاهدين لوضع حلول مثالية لجميع أسئلتك :

من أنماط العلاقات التمثيل مجموعتين من البيانات، وها نحن نعود في موقع ((كلمات دوت نت)) لنستكمل وإياكم متابعينا الأحبة من الطلاب والطالبات المجتهدين والمميزين في دراستهم لنقدم لكم أفضل الحلول والإجابات المميزة والصحيحة لأسئلة الاختبارات والواجبات الخاصة بكم وغيرها ، وسؤالنا هذا اليوم يتضمن سؤال مهم جداً ومميز، لذا سوف نقدمه لكم هنا كالتالي:

من أنماط العلاقات التمثيل مجموعتين من البيانات

حل السؤال هو:

الخيار الصحيح هو:

علاقة طرطية 

أنماط العلاقات التمثيل مجموعتين من البيانات

في نموذج الكيان والعلاقة (ER)، يمكن أن ترتبط مجموعتان من البيانات بطرق مختلفة. تُعرف هذه العلاقات باسم أنماط العلاقات. هناك أربعة أنماط علاقات رئيسية:

  • علاقة واحد إلى واحد (1:1): ترتبط كل مجموعة من البيانات بمجموعة بيانات واحدة فقط. على سبيل المثال، يمكن أن ترتبط كل طلب بسيارة واحدة فقط.
  • علاقة واحد إلى متعدد (1:M): يمكن أن ترتبط كل مجموعة بيانات بمجموعة بيانات متعددة. على سبيل المثال، يمكن أن يمتلك كل عميل العديد من الطلبات.
  • علاقة متعدد إلى متعدد (M:M): يمكن أن ترتبط مجموعة بيانات متعددة بمجموعة بيانات متعددة. على سبيل المثال، يمكن أن يدرس العديد من الطلاب في العديد من الفصول الدراسية.
  • علاقة ذاتية الترابط (R:R): ترتبط مجموعة بيانات بنفسها. على سبيل المثال، يمكن أن ترتبط كل شركة بالعديد من الفروع.

علاقة واحد إلى واحد (1:1)

في علاقة واحد إلى واحد، يرتبط كل كيان من كيان واحد بكيانات واحدة فقط من كيان آخر. يمكن أن يكون هذا الارتباط إما ملزمًا أو اختياريًا.

إذا كان الارتباط ملزمًا، فيجب أن يكون لكل كيان في الكيان الأول كيانًا متوافقًا في الكيان الثاني. على سبيل المثال، يجب أن يكون لكل عميل رقم حساب مصرفي واحد فقط.

إذا كان الارتباط اختياريًا، فيمكن أن يكون للكيان في الكيان الأول كيانًا متوافقًا أو لا يكون لديه كيان متوافق في الكيان الثاني. على سبيل المثال، يمكن أن يكون لدى كل موظف رقم هاتف مكتبي أو لا يكون لديه رقم هاتف مكتبي.

علاقة واحد إلى متعدد (1:M)

في علاقة واحد إلى متعدد، يمكن أن يرتبط كل كيان من كيان واحد بالعديد من الكيانات من كيان آخر. على سبيل المثال، يمكن أن يمتلك كل عميل العديد من الطلبات.

في العلاقة واحد إلى متعدد، يُعرف الكيان الأول باسم الكيان الرئيسي، ويُعرف الكيان الثاني باسم الكيان التابع. يحدد الكيان الرئيسي العلاقة، لأنه يحدد عدد الكيانات التابعة التي يمكن أن ترتبط به.

في المثال أعلاه، يكون الكيان الرئيسي هو العميل. يمكن أن يرتبط كل عميل بالعديد من الطلبات، ولكن يمكن أن ترتبط كل طلب بعملاء اثنين فقط كحد أقصى.

علاقة متعدد إلى متعدد (M:M)

في علاقة متعدد إلى متعدد، يمكن أن ترتبط مجموعة بيانات متعددة بمجموعة بيانات متعددة. على سبيل المثال، يمكن أن يدرس العديد من الطلاب في العديد من الفصول الدراسية.

في العلاقة متعدد إلى متعدد، يلزم إنشاء جدول إضافي لتمثيل العلاقة. يسمى هذا الجدول بالجدول الريادي، ويحتوي على مفاتيح خارجية لكل من الكيانات المشاركة في العلاقة.

في المثال أعلاه، سيكون جدول الطلاب يحتوي على حقل معرف الفصل الدراسي. سيمثل هذا الحقل العلاقة بين الطالب والفصل الدراسي.

علاقة ذاتية الترابط (R:R)

في علاقة ذاتية الترابط، ترتبط مجموعة بيانات بنفسها. على سبيل المثال، يمكن أن ترتبط كل شركة بالعديد من الفروع.

في العلاقة الذاتية الترابط، يلزم إنشاء جدول إضافي لتمثيل العلاقة. يسمى هذا الجدول بالجدول الذاتي الترابط، ويحتوي على حقل رئيسي يشير إلى نفسه.

في المثال أعلاه، سيكون جدول الشركات يحتوي على حقل معرف الفرع. سيمثل هذا الحقل العلاقة بين الشركة والفرع.

اختيار الأنماط المناسبة

عند اختيار نمط العلاقة المناسب، من المهم مراعاة الاحتياجات المحددة للبيانات. يجب أن يعكس النمط العلاقة الحقيقية بين البيانات.

فيما يلي بعض العوامل التي يجب مراعاتها عند اختيار نمط العلاقة:

  • عدد الكيانات المشاركة في العلاقة: إذا كان هناك عدد قليل من الكيانات المشاركة في العلاقة، فقد يكون من الأنسب استخدام علاقة واحد إلى واحد أو واحد إلى متعدد.
  • عدد الكيانات التابعة التي يمكن أن ترتبط بكل كيان رئيسي: إذا كان الكيان الرئيسي يمكن أن يرتبط بالعديد من الكيانات التابعة، فقد يكون من الأنسب استخدام علاقة واحد إلى متعدد أو متعدد إلى متعدد.
  • وجود قيود على العلاقة: إذا كانت هناك قيود على العلاقة، فقد يلزم استخدام جدول ريادي لتمثيل العلاقة.

من خلال فهم أنماط العلاقات المختلفة، يمكن للمطورين تصميم قواعد بيانات فعالة تعكس الاحتياجات المحددة للبيانات.

سؤال من أنماط العلاقات التمثيل مجموعتين من البيانات،

1 إجابة واحدة

0 تصويتات
بواسطة
 
أفضل إجابة
من أنماط العلاقات التمثيل مجموعتين من البيانات؟ بيت العلم

حل السؤال هو:
الخيار الصحيح هو:
علاقة طرطية

اسئلة متعلقة

مرحبًا بك إلى موقع كلمات دوت نت، حيث يمكنك طرح الأسئلة وانتظار الإجابة عليها من المستخدمين الآخرين.
...